jssinformleave (sends reminders about held Items)
- Organization of this page
Description
This command sends reminder emails to the people in charge of Items to notify them that the Items are held up.
The command can also be automatically executed from the JP1/Service Support - Task Service service.
Format
jssinformleave -sys
Required execution permission
Administrator permissions
Storage folder
JP1/SS-path\bin\
Arguments
-sys
Sends reminder emails to notify that Items are held up. This argument is mandatory.
Return values
Return value |
Meaning |
---|---|
0 |
Normal end |
1 |
No monitoring target exists. |
2 |
Abnormal end |
Prerequisites for executing the command
-
For details about which services need to be active or inactive when this command is executed, see Status of services when commands are executed in Chapter 12. Commands.
-
Before you can use the jssinformleave command, you need to specify necessary information in the Held Item definition file. For details about the Held Item definition file, see Held Item definition file (jp1informleave_setting.conf) in Chapter 13. Definition Files.
-
Executing the jssinformleave command puts a great load on the machine. When you execute the command from the JP1/Service Support - Task Service service, keep a sufficient interval between the executions of the command.
Remarks
-
If you use Ctrl+C or Ctrl+Break to cancel the jssinformleave command while the command is being executed, emails might not be sent.
-
While the jssinformleave command is being executed from the JP1/Service Support - Task Service service, if the JP1/Service Support - Task Service service stops, the command is also forcibly ended. If that occurs, emails might not be sent to all the target recipients.
-
To check whether the jssinformleave command has successfully sent emails, look into the log file that is open to users. For details, see User log definition file (jp1informleave.conf) in Chapter 13. Definition Files.
